About Hensington

Hensington is a small village located in Oxfordshire, England, within the OX20 postcode area. The village is situated close to the historical town of Woodstock, which is famous for its proximity to Blenheim Palace,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Hensington features a mix of residential properties and local amenities, offering a peaceful environment for its residents.

The surrounding countryside provides opportunities for walking and enjoying the natural landscape. Hensington is well-connected by road, making it accessible for those wishing to explore nearby attractions. The village has a community spirit, with local events and gatherings that foster a sense of belonging among its inhabitants. Visitors can enjoy the charm of rural life while being only a short distance from larger towns and cities.

Household Income in Hensington ONS 2023

The average total household income in Hensington is approximately £73,818 a year before tax, 33% above the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£52,909.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Hensington ONS 2025

There are approximately 331 active businesses based in Hensington, around 55 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 92%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 7 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Hensington

Of the 2,655 households in and around Hensington, 67% are owned, 13% are socially rented and 20%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
